What Are Tenderness And Pain On The Side Of The Tongue Suggestive Of?

I am experiencing tenderness on my tongue on one side. Toothpaste and acid -containing fruit such as pineapple make it burn. Initially it was thought to be related to a rubbing issue from my teeth, but dentist cannot locate an issue. Usually the issue subsides after I brush my teeth in the morning, but some things (like the acid in fruit) make it hurt even through the day

As per your complain tenderness of side of tongue which burns with citrus foods and toothpaste can be most commonly due to traumatic injury to tongue that can be caused by tongue biting habit, sharp cusps of teeth while can also be from causes like dry mouth, iron and Vitamin B 12 deficiency, I section like Thrush etc..

Consult an Oral Physician and get evaluated and a thorough clinical evaluation and investigation like Hemogram, Oral swab culture can help in diagnosis and treatment can be done accordingly..

As of now you should apply numbing gel containing Lignocaine over the painful area..
You should apply steroid ointment like Triamcinolone Acetonide over it..
Suck ice or do cool compresses over the tongue..
Avoid hot and spicy foods..
Take Vitamin B complex and lysine supplements..
Do warm saline gargles...
